Keep Position
on Road
This feature allows car drivers to always correct GPS
position errors by matching the vehicle position to the
road network. For pedestrian navigation, this feature
is automatically disabled to let the software show your
exact position.
By turning off this feature you also turn off the GPS
positionerrorltering.Thepositionshownonthe
map will be subject to all position errors and position
uctuations.
Off-route
Recalculation
This switch tells TRAX325 whether to automatically
recalculate the route when you deviate from it. If
this feature is turned off, you need to initiate route
recalculation manually otherwise navigation will be
stopped until you return to the originally recommended
route.
Setting another point than the current GPS position
as the start point of the active route will automatically
disable this feature.
Restore Lock-
to-Position
If you have moved or rotated the map during navigation,
this feature moves the map back to your current GPS
position and re-enables automatic map rotation after the
given period of inactivity.
Automatic
Overview
This feature switches the map view to Overview mode
when the next route event is at a distance. Overview is
a zoomed out 2D view to let you see the surrounding
area. You have the following controls for Automatic
Overview:
•TurnDistanceforOverview:Themapviewwillbe
switched to Overview mode if the next route even is at
least as far as this value.
•DefaultZoomLevel:Overviewmodewillappearwith
this zoom level. You can scale the map in Overview
mode but next time Overview appears again, this
zoom level will be applied.
